Hello,

I have a problem with my script. When a player press the button XY, a song has to start, but it doesn't.

/debugscript 3 error:

... attempt to call global 'playSound' (a nil value)

client:

function startMusic1 (state) 
    local player = getLocalPlayer() 
    if state == "left" then 
        if source == GUIEditor_Button[13] then 
            triggerServerEvent("Music1", getLocalPlayer(), player)  
        end 
    end 
end  
addEventHandler("onClientGUIClick", getRootElement(), startMusic1) 

server:

function Music1 (player) 
    local name = getPlayerName(player) 
    song = playSound("everything.mp3", false) 
    setSoundVolume(song, 1) 
    outputChatBox(name.." hat den Party-Knopf gedrückt!", getRootElement(), 0, 255, 255) 
end 
addEvent("Music1", true) 
addEventHandler("Music1", getRootElement(), Music1)  

Can anybody help me, please?

The playSound() function is usable only in client-side.

Client-side

function startMusic1 (state) 
    local player = getLocalPlayer() 
    if state == "left" then 
        if source == GUIEditor_Button[13] then 
            local song = playSound("music/everything.mp3", false) 
            setSoundVolume(song, 1) 
            triggerServerEvent("Music1", getLocalPlayer(), player) 
        end 
    end 
end  
addEventHandler("onClientGUIClick", getRootElement(), startMusic1) 

Server-side

    function Music1 (player) 
        local name = getPlayerName(player) 
        outputChatBox(name.." hat den Party-Knopf gedrückt!", getRootElement(), 0, 255, 255) 
    end 
    addEvent("Music1", true) 
    addEventHandler("Music1", getRootElement(), Music1)

That's wrong FSXTim, you have to trigger to the client side again.

-- client side:

function startMusic1 ( state ) 
    if ( state == "left" ) then 
        if ( source == GUIEditor_Button[13] ) then 
            triggerServerEvent ( "Music1", localPlayer ) 
        end 
    end 
end  
addEventHandler ( "onClientGUIClick", getRootElement(), startMusic1 ) 
  
addEvent ( "playTheSound", true ) 
addEventHandler ( "playTheSound", root, 
    function ( ) 
        song = playSound ( "music/everything.mp3", false ) 
        setSoundVolume ( song, 1 ) 
    end 
) 

-- server side:

function Music1 ( ) 
    local name = getPlayerName ( source ) 
    outputChatBox ( name.." hat den Party-Knopf gedrückt!", getRootElement(), 0, 255, 255 ) 
    triggerClientEvent ( "playTheSound", root ) 
end 
addEvent ( "Music1", true ) 
addEventHandler ( "Music1", getRootElement(), Music1 )
